The American Society for Biochemistry and Molecular Biology (ASBMB) is a nonprofit scientific and educational organization with over 12,000 members. Founded in 1906, the Society is based in Bethesda, Maryland, on the campus of the Federation of American Societies for Experimental Biology. The ...
The American Society for Mass Spectrometry (ASMS) was formed in 1969 to promote and disseminate knowledge of mass spectrometry and allied topics. Membership includes over 7,500 scientists involved in research and development. Members come from academic, industrial and governmental laboratories. ...
The Analytik Manager Zirkel (AMZ) is a German organization of managing directors and executives from the analytical industry. The chemical associations are a community of the Rhineland-Palatinate Chemical Employers' Association (AGV) and the Rhineland-Palatinate State Association of the Chemical Industry (VCI) - a trade association.
